Houston-area family says porch pirate disguised as FedEx driver stole important package

The family said a thief disguised as a FedEx driver stole package containing to new cell phones.

HOUSTON — A young man in Southside Place said he and his family are a little shaken up after a FedEx delivery earlier this month.

“I went out and I was like no mom I don't see the package. I was like huh,” the young man said.

After scouring their front porch, this family decided to check their surveillance cameras. It showed a female FedEx delivery driver drop off a package with two new cell phones inside.

“However, about eight minutes later, there was another man that was wearing the same FedEx uniform” the young man told KHOU 11News. "He took the package and like walked away."

Confused, he called FedEx and told KHOU 11 News. The company explained there was no second driver. That’s when the family took a closer look at their video and noticed something.

“He was wearing a hat and trying to cover his face,” The young man said.

They now believe their visitor was actually a clever imposter in a costume, hiding his real job of stealing packages.

It's something we've seen before, with news reports of similar schemes in Connecticut and Oklahoma.

Closer to home, Bellaire police said several months ago, they caught a porch pirate posing as an Amazon delivery driver.

“To think some imposter can just, come up to you and act like they're here to help, when in reality they are just like robbing you. That's really just like a top-tier scary thing to think about,” the young man told KHOU 11News.

KHOU 11 reached out to FedEx about the incident. They sent a statement that reads, "The security of our customers’ shipments is a top priority, and we encourage any customer who believes a shipment has been stolen to immediately contact local law enforcement.”
